This is one of the most amateurish, disappointing books I have ever read. I won't devote more than a few sentences to it because it was a HUGE waste of time to read.

How someone can devote an entire book to how anger drives American voters and fail to mention George Wallace (except once, in passing) is beyond me.

This book is essentially a platform for the author to express her own political views.

If you're interested in the topic, read E.J. Dionne's "Why Americans Hate Politics." Although Dionne flagrantly displays his own political views throughout, at least it reads like it was written in more than an afternoon.
